Description

The Texas Instruments ADS1000A0IDBVRG4 is a high-performance, precision analog-to-digital converter (ADC) that provides a wide range of features designed to cater to a variety of applications. This product is a testament to Texas Instruments' commitment to providing innovative, reliable, and efficient solutions to meet the needs of the ever-evolving digital world. This ADC operates from a single power supply, ranging from 2.7V to 5.5V, which makes it suitable for battery-powered applications and many other low-power settings. It is a 12-bit sampling converter, featuring a fully differential input and a pseudo-differential unipolar mode. This allows it to handle both differential and single-ended inputs, increasing its flexibility and usability in various scenarios. The ADS1000A0IDBVRG4 has a continuous self-calibration feature, ensuring optimal performance by minimizing offset and gain errors. It also boasts an onboard 4.096V reference, which provides an accuracy of ±1% over the entire temperature range, enhancing its reliability and precision. The Texas Instruments ADS1000A0IDBVRG4 also offers a programmable gain amplifier (PGA), which can be set from 1 to 8, allowing users to adjust the amplification to suit their specific needs. It also features a high-speed I2C interface, which supports standard (100kHz) and fast (400kHz) data transfer modes. One of the standout features of the ADS1000A0IDBVRG4 is its low power consumption. It consumes only 90uA of current during normal operation and 0.5uA in power-down mode, making it an energy-efficient choice. This product comes in a tiny SOT23-6 package, making it ideal for space-constrained applications. Despite its small size, it delivers robust performance and a high degree of functionality. The Texas Instruments ADS1000A0IDBVRG4 is an excellent choice for applications such as portable instrumentation, battery-operated systems, temperature measurement with RTD or thermistor, bridge sensors, weigh scales, and process control. It is designed to deliver high precision, versatility, and efficiency, making it a valuable addition to any tech-driven operation.
